Here's a simplified version of a dragon plush sewing pattern for a basic dragon plushie. Remember that this is a general guide, and you may need to adjust it based on your preferred size and design.
Dragon Plush Sewing Pattern:
Materials Needed:
- Colored fabric (main body and accents)
- Thread
- Scissors
- Sewing machine or needle
- Stuffing material (polyfill, cotton, etc.)
- Safety eyes or buttons (for eyes)
- Embroidery floss (for mouth and details)
Body and Head:
- Cut out two identical dragon body shapes from your main colored fabric.
- Place the body pieces right sides together and sew along the edges, leaving a small opening for turning and stuffing.
- Turn the body right side out and stuff it with the stuffing material.
- Hand-sew the opening closed.
Wings:
- Cut out two wing shapes from your main colored fabric.
- Place the wing pieces right sides together and sew around the edges, leaving a small opening.
- Turn the wings right side out, press them, and sew the opening closed.
- Attach the wings to the sides of the dragon body, sewing them securely in place.
Tail:
- Cut out a tail shape from your main colored fabric.
- Fold the tail piece in half lengthwise with right sides together and sew along the long edge.
- Turn the tail right side out and stuff it lightly.
- Attach the tail to the back of the dragon body, sewing it securely.
Eyes and Details:
- Attach safety eyes or sew buttons onto the dragon's face for eyes.
- Use embroidery floss to embroider a simple mouth and any other desired facial details.
Optional Accents:
- Cut out accents like horns, spikes, or scales from your accent fabric.
- Attach these accents to the dragon body as desired, sewing them securely.
